Cygnet Alders Clinic:

Cygnet Alders Clinic is a 20 bed rehabilitation service providing assessment, treatment and rehabilitation for women with personality disorder and complex needs.

Your Day-to-Day...
  • Work as a team Psychologist within a multidisciplinary team (MDT)
  • Carry out psychological assessments & provide therapy to individuals & groups
  • Collaboratively develop care plans with the MDT
  • Provide training & supervision to colleagues, & consultation to teams
  • Evaluate the service, contribute to its development & carry out clinical research
  • Disseminate outcomes via conference presentations and publications.

We are looking for someone who is...
  • A HCPC registered Clinical/Forensic or Counselling Psychologist with experience in a clinical forensic or mental health setting
  • Experience of working within a Personality Disorder service preferred
  • Preferably trained in complex therapies such as Schema focused, Cognitive Analytical and DBT
  • Passionate about working with people with a range of complex mental health needs
  • Capable of treating difficulties such as self-harm, physical & verbal aggression, history of sexual offending and drug & alcohol problems.
